How to Secure Your Online Purchase With Bank Account

Making purchases online using the bank account is simple and convenient. It is also more affordable than prepaid debit cards and does not incur costly fees. It is essential to purchase from a trusted retailer to ensure that your data is secure.

You'll need to know your bank account number and the routing number to pay using a checking account. These numbers can be found on your bank statement or by contact your bank.

Prepaid card

Prepaid cards provide a convenient, safe alternative to carrying cash. They function similarly to credit and debit cards but they're not tied to the bank account or line of credit. They are only used using the money you load on them, which means you don't run up debt with them. The primary benefit of prepaid cards is that you don't require an account with a bank to use them which makes them a good option for people who don't have access traditional banking. You can use them to pay for your bills or Spacious Travel Bag transfer your paychecks and benefits directly to the card.

Prepaid cards are available in many shops as well as online. They may also have a Visa or MasterCard symbol. Certain prepaid cards can be reloaded with funds from your checking or savings account, whereas others require you to purchase using the funds on the card. Certain prepaid cards come with an expiration date while others have limitations on the amount of money you can spend. Make sure you replenish them before they expire, and you should read the terms and conditions to find out the cost to open and use.

A prepaid card is an alternative to paying debit or cash However, it may come with different charges than other payment methods. You should look at the benefits and fees to ensure you select the right one. Be aware that it could take up to three or five business days for the balance to transfer from a prepaid card into your bank account.

E-check

E-Checks is a payment option that combines the speed and convenience of a cheque in paper with the ease of electronic processing. Customers who prefer to pay by the check but don't want to pay the additional charges associated with credit cards may use them. They are also a safe alternative for merchants who need to safeguard their business from fraudulent transactions. E-checks can be used by selecting the option during the checkout and entering your bank account information. You'll be taken to an online page where you can examine the transaction details and confirm the amount to be transferred. Some websites may require additional information, such as an invoice.

E-checks are a form of direct deposit that operates through the Automated Clearing House (ACH) network, which is a secure and regulated system that facilitates bank-to-bank transfers in the United States. The ACH network is used to transfer trillions of dollars each year, making it an extremely reliable and secure method of payment. While a paper check can take up to a week to clear, an electronic check will typically process within three to five business days. This is because an electronic check can be immediately transferred from the account of a buyer to a seller's account, eliminating the numerous back-and-forth steps that slow traditional payment methods.

E-checks, in addition to being more secure and faster They are also virtually impossible to lose. They are also easier for businesses to manage than paper checks because they require fewer back and forth interactions between the client and the merchant. E-checks are becoming increasingly popular with business and consumer.

You must provide the recipient’s routing and checking account numbers, along with the name of the recipient and address to complete an electronic check purchase. This information is usually requested on a payment form, and can be provided on the internet or via phone by the customer service representative. The information is then digitized and sent to the ACH network which is then inspected for authenticity. The money is then deposited into the account of the beneficiary.
